IDF to launch 'unprecedented attack' on 3 regions of Gaza Strip - Spokesperson

IDF to launch 'unprecedented attack' on 3 regions of Gaza Strip - Spokesperson

Beirut, May 19 (UNI) The Israel Defense Forces (IDF) called on the residents of the Khan Yunis, Bani Suheila and Abasan municipalities of the Gaza Strip to evacuate as it was preparing to launch and "unprecedented" military operation, IDF spokesman Avichay Adraee said on Monday.

On Sunday, the IDF announced the launch of large-scale ground operations in the Gaza Strip as part of Operation "Gideon's Chariots" aimed at defeating Palestinian movement Hamas.

"To the residents of Khan Yunis, Bani Suheila and Abasan municipalities: the Israel Defense Forces will launch an unprecedented strike to destroy the potential of terrorist organizations in these areas," Adraee said on X.

The region of Khan Yunis is declared a zone of "dangerous hostilities," the spokesman added.

"Terrorist organizations have brought trouble on you - for your safety, evacuate immediately," Adraee said.

In early May, amid a stalemate in negotiations, the Israeli authorities announced that the military operation in the Gaza Strip would be significantly expanded in order to increase pressure on Hamas. The operation dubbed "Gideon's Chariots" was expected to include seizing and holding new territories, mass displacement of Gaza residents from the north to the south and intensified strikes on militant targets.

On Saturday, Israeli Defense Minister Israel Katz said that Hamas changed its position regarding the talks and returned to discussing the release of hostages following the announcement of the Operation "Gideon's Chariots."

On March 18, Israel resumed strikes on the Gaza Strip, citing Hamas' refusal to accept the US plan to extend the ceasefire, which expired on March 1. In early March, Israel cut off electricity supply to a desalination plant in the Gaza Strip and barred entry to trucks carrying humanitarian aid.
